In the last year I stated getting orandas to try and raise in the pond since I had good luck with ryukins. When my orandas are getting any size to them when they are not actively swimming up goes the tail until they're doing a headstand, is this normal with orandas?

They seem fine in every other way, as soon as they start actively swimming they appear normal, nothing odd about how they swim. I have 2 red and whites who have been doing this for months and now my largest panda is doing it. I at first thought some kind of swim bladder issue but I don't know.

Has anyone else seen this?
